We study the nominal (ensemble averaged) contact pressure $p(x)$ acting on a cylinder squeezed in contact with an elastic half-space with random surface roughness. The contact pressure is Hertzian-like for $α< 0.01$ and Gaussian-like for $α> 10$, where the dimensionless parameter $α= h_{\rm rms}/δ$ is the ratio between the root-mean-square roughness amplitude and the penetration for the smooth surfaces case (Hertz contact).
